Поделиться через


JsonMessageFormatter.Deserialize Метод

Определение

Перегрузки

Deserialize(JToken)

Десериализует до Newtonsoft.Json.Linq.JToken .JsonRpcMessage

Deserialize(ReadOnlySequence<Byte>)

Десериализует объект JsonRpcMessage.

Deserialize(ReadOnlySequence<Byte>, Encoding)

Десериализует последовательность байтов в .JsonRpcMessage

Deserialize(JToken)

Десериализует до Newtonsoft.Json.Linq.JToken .JsonRpcMessage

public StreamJsonRpc.Protocol.JsonRpcMessage Deserialize (Newtonsoft.Json.Linq.JToken json);
member this.Deserialize : Newtonsoft.Json.Linq.JToken -> StreamJsonRpc.Protocol.JsonRpcMessage
Public Function Deserialize (json As JToken) As JsonRpcMessage

Параметры

json
Newtonsoft.Json.Linq.JToken

JSON для десериализации.

Возвращаемое значение

Десериализованное сообщение.

Применяется к

Deserialize(ReadOnlySequence<Byte>)

Десериализует объект JsonRpcMessage.

public StreamJsonRpc.Protocol.JsonRpcMessage Deserialize (System.Buffers.ReadOnlySequence<byte> contentBuffer);
abstract member Deserialize : System.Buffers.ReadOnlySequence<byte> -> StreamJsonRpc.Protocol.JsonRpcMessage
override this.Deserialize : System.Buffers.ReadOnlySequence<byte> -> StreamJsonRpc.Protocol.JsonRpcMessage
Public Function Deserialize (contentBuffer As ReadOnlySequence(Of Byte)) As JsonRpcMessage

Параметры

contentBuffer
ReadOnlySequence<Byte>

Последовательность байтов для десериализации.

Возвращаемое значение

Десериализованный объект JsonRpcMessage.

Реализации

Применяется к

Deserialize(ReadOnlySequence<Byte>, Encoding)

Десериализует последовательность байтов в .JsonRpcMessage

public StreamJsonRpc.Protocol.JsonRpcMessage Deserialize (System.Buffers.ReadOnlySequence<byte> contentBuffer, System.Text.Encoding encoding);
abstract member Deserialize : System.Buffers.ReadOnlySequence<byte> * System.Text.Encoding -> StreamJsonRpc.Protocol.JsonRpcMessage
override this.Deserialize : System.Buffers.ReadOnlySequence<byte> * System.Text.Encoding -> StreamJsonRpc.Protocol.JsonRpcMessage
Public Function Deserialize (contentBuffer As ReadOnlySequence(Of Byte), encoding As Encoding) As JsonRpcMessage

Параметры

contentBuffer
ReadOnlySequence<Byte>

Байты для десериализации.

encoding
Encoding

Кодировка, считываемая байты.contentBuffer Не должен принимать значение null.

Возвращаемое значение

Десериализованное сообщение.

Реализации

Применяется к